| /* |
| * C/C++ logging functions. See the logging documentation for API details. |
| * |
| * We'd like these to be available from C code (in case we import some from |
| * somewhere), so this has a C interface. |
| * |
| * The output will be correct when the log file is shared between multiple |
| * threads and/or multiple processes so long as the operating system |
| * supports O_APPEND. These calls have mutex-protected data structures |
| * and so are NOT reentrant. Do not use MPL_LOG in a signal handler. |
| */ |

| /* |
| * Log a fatal error. If the given condition fails, this stops program |
| * execution like a normal assertion, but also generating the given message. |
| * It is NOT stripped from release builds. Note that the condition test |
| * is -inverted- from the normal assert() semantics. |
| */ |
| #define M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L_IF(cond, fmt, ...) \ |
| ((CONDITION(cond)) \ |
| ? ((void)android_printAssert(#cond, MPL_LOG_TAG, \ |
| f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__)) \ |
| : (void)0) |
| |
| #define M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L(fmt, ...) \ |
| (((void)android_printAssert(NULL, MPL_LOG_TAG, f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__))) |
| |
| /* |
| * Versions of M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L_IF and M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L that |
| * are stripped out of release builds. |
| */ |
| #if MPL_LOG_NDEBUG |
| #define MPL_LOG_FATAL_IF(cond, fmt, ...) \ |
| do { \ |
| if (0) \ |
| M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L_IF(cond, f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__); \ |
| } while (0) |
| #define MPL_LOG_FATAL(fmt, ...) \ |
| do { \ |
| if (0) \ |
| M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L(f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__) \ |
| } while (0) |
| #else |
| #define MPL_LOG_FATAL_IF(cond, fmt, ...) \ |
| M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L_IF(cond, f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__) |
| #define MPL_LOG_FATAL(fmt, ...) \ |
| MPL_LOG_ALWAYS_FATAL(f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__) |
| #endif |
| |
| /* |
| * Assertion that generates a log message when the assertion fails. |
| * Stripped out of release builds. Uses the current MPL_LOG_TAG. |
| */ |
| #define MPL_LOG_ASSERT(cond, fmt, ...) \ |
| MPL_LOG_FATAL_IF(!(cond), fmt, ##__VA_ARGS__) |
